Egocentrism
The inability to differentiate between one's own perspective and someone else's perspective.
Concrete Operational
A stage in Piaget's theory of cognitive development, from about 7 to 11 years of age, where children can use logic to solve problems but still struggle with abstract and hypothetical concepts.
